I am sorry you experienced a trigger today that brought about the upsetting memories of what happened to your grandfather.

When this happens, remember you are "safe" in the now and that it's ok to be patient and allow this to pass. Acknowledge that you remember, it was sad and whatever feelings you have from that and practice some safe self soothing thoughts and giving self time to allow it to pass.
